De Liso has such a history. It was founded in 1919 by Vincent De Liso and it was he who invented the then-scandalous open toe slingback pump in the 1930s. The Palter De Liso shoe brand became very popular during and after the war. Palter stopped making shoes in the seventies, when Vincent De Liso died.
